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 4% of 508.6 using proportion.

4% is 4 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 4 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 508.6.

\[ \frac{ 4 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 508.6 } \]

Cross-multiply: 4 × 508.6 = 100x

\[ 4 \cdot 508.6 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(4 × 508.6)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 2034.4 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 4% of 508.6 is 20.344.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 4% to decimal: 0.04

\[ x = 508.6 \cdot 0.04 \]

Multiply 508.6 × 0.04 = 20.344

So, 4% of 508.6 is 20.344.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 4% to decimal: 0.04

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

508.6 × 0.04 = 20.344

Thus, 4% of 508.6 is 20.344.
